The key distinction between risk and uncertainty is a. ​Risk cannot be quantified, priced or traded b. ​Uncertainty is modeled b
klasskru [66]

Answer: Option (D).

Explanation: Uncertainty is a condition where there is no knowledge about the future events. The key difference between risk and uncertainty is that uncertainty refers to not knowing possible outcomes or their probabilities while risk can be measured and quantified, through theoretical models. Risk is the potential for uncontrolled loss of something of value while Uncertainty is a potential, unpredictable, and uncontrollable outcome, risk is an aspect of action taken in spite of uncertainty.

How is a special issue interest group like the AARP different from an organized labor interest group
Andru [333]
<span>In American politics, a "single-issue interest group" means an organization that is (or claims to be) devoted exclusively to advocating one particular position on one particular policy issue. An "organization" might be a non-profit or a non-governmental organization (NGO), or a labor union, or a trade association, or a concerned citizens' group. Single-issue groups usually claim to be non-partisan (i.e., they support initiatives regardless of whether Democrats or Republicans advance them).

Jenny has an intense interest in food but eats sparingly and with disgust. she has an intense fear of becoming obese, and even t
Gnom [1K]
Based on the situation given, we can imply that Jenny is most likely suffering from anorexia nervosa. It is an eating disorder that characterises low Body Mass Index, or BMI, which is a function of weight relative to stature which significantly makes the person lose extreme weight, and inflicts a fear of gaining weight to the person.
